WebYour health plan may have its own list of what makes a pregnancy high-risk. In general, your pregnancy may be high-risk if: You have a health problem, such as: Diabetes. Cancer. High blood pressure. Kidney disease. Epilepsy. You use alcohol or illegal drugs, or you smoke. WebRisk Factors Existing health conditions. Conditions include high blood pressure, polycystic ovary syndrome, diabetes, kidney disease, autoimmune disease, thyroid disease, infertility, obesity, and HIV/AIDS. Age. Teenagers more often develop high blood pressure and anemia.
